Value Chain Analysis: Raw Materials, Manufacturing, Distribution, and Lifecycle Services The value chain for motor driven cable reels in South Korea involves several stages: Raw Material Sourcing Metals: Copper, aluminum for conductors; steel and stainless steel for structural components. Polymers & Composites: For insulation, casing, and lightweight structural parts. Electronic Components: Sensors, motors, control units sourced globally, with local assembly and integration. Manufacturing Component fabrication—metal forming, molding, and assembly. Motor integration, wiring, and control system installation. Quality testing, safety certification, and compliance checks. Distribution & End-User Delivery Distribution channels include direct OEM sales, authorized distributors, and online platforms. Logistics optimized for just-in-time delivery, especially for offshore and large-scale projects. Revenue Models & Lifecycle Services Product sales constitute primary revenue streams, supplemented by maintenance, retrofit, and upgrade services. Lifecycle services include predictive maintenance, remote monitoring, and spare parts supply, ensuring long-term customer engagement and recurring revenue. Adoption Trends and End-User Segment Insights Major end-user segments include: Utilities & Power Generation: Offshore wind farms, nuclear plants, and grid infrastructure projects are adopting high-capacity, reliable reels. Manufacturing & Industrial Automation: Robotics, conveyor systems, and automated machinery require sophisticated cable management solutions. Construction & Infrastructure: Tunnel boring, cranes, and temporary power setups drive demand for portable and heavy-duty reels. Transportation & Ports: Rail, shipping, and port operations utilize cable reels for power and data transfer in dynamic environments. Shifting consumption patterns favor integrated, IoT-enabled solutions, with a growing emphasis on predictive maintenance reducing downtime and operational costs.
